OpenClaw(龙虾)在Kubernetes怎么切换中文经验分享
2026-03-19 0
详情
报告
跨境服务
文章
引言
OpenClaw(龙虾)是一个开源的 Kubernetes 多集群管理平台,由国内开发者社区发起,非商业 SaaS 工具。Kubernetes(简称 K8s)是用于自动化容器部署、扩缩容与管理的开源编排系统;‘切换中文’指调整其 Web 控制台(UI)或 CLI 输出语言为简体中文。

要点速读(TL;DR)
- OpenClaw 本身 不原生支持多语言 UI 切换,中文显示依赖浏览器语言设置或手动修改前端资源;
- CLI(如
occtl)默认按系统 locale 输出,Linux/macOS 下可通过LANG=zh_CN.UTF-8临时生效; - 无官方中文包或语言开关,所谓‘切换中文’实为社区适配实践,非平台内置功能;
- 跨境卖家若用 OpenClaw 管理海外节点(如美国/德国集群),需注意中英文日志混杂可能影响故障排查效率。
它能解决哪些问题
- 场景痛点:运维人员中文阅读习惯强,但 OpenClaw 控制台全英文,学习成本高 → 价值:降低新成员上手门槛,提升内部协作效率(尤其中小跨境团队无专职 DevOps);
- 场景痛点:日志/告警信息含英文术语(如
CrashLoopBackOff),一线运营误判状态 → 价值:配合本地化翻译注释,辅助快速识别异常类型; - 场景痛点:多区域集群(如美站、欧站、日本站)共管时,统一中文界面便于跨站点巡检 → 价值:减少语言转换认知负荷,提升多站点运维一致性。
怎么用/怎么开通/怎么选择
OpenClaw 是自托管开源项目,不存在‘开通’或‘注册’流程,也无云端服务入口。所谓‘切换中文’属用户侧定制行为,常见做法如下:
- 确认版本:仅 v0.8.0+ 版本支持部分前端 i18n 占位(通过
public/locales/zh-CN.json手动注入),旧版需自行 patch; - 修改浏览器语言:Chrome/Firefox 设置语言为“中文(简体)”并置顶,刷新 OpenClaw 页面——部分组件(如日期格式、按钮文字)可能响应;
- 覆盖前端翻译文件:下载社区维护的
zh-CN.json(来源:GitHub Discussions #42),替换部署目录下dist/locales/zh-CN.json; - CLI 临时设语言:执行命令前加环境变量,例如:
LANG=zh_CN.UTF-8 occtl get cluster; - 构建自定义镜像:修改
Dockerfile,COPY 中文 locale 文件并设置ENV LANG zh_CN.UTF-8,适用于私有化部署; - 日志中文映射:在 ELK 或 Grafana 中配置字段别名(如将
status.phase值Pending映射为‘等待调度’),属外围增强,非 OpenClaw 本体功能。
费用/成本通常受哪些因素影响
- 是否需投入人力进行前端翻译维护(如定期同步上游变更);
- 自建 CI/CD 流水线改造成本(用于自动化注入中文资源);
- 是否引入第三方 i18n 插件(如 i18next)导致 bundle 体积增大、加载延迟;
- 多集群环境下各节点 OS locale 配置一致性管理成本;
- 后续升级 OpenClaw 版本时,中文补丁兼容性验证工作量。
常见坑与避坑清单
- 勿直接修改
node_modules:本地 npm install 后改源码,下次 install 会丢失,应使用patch-package或 fork 仓库; - 浏览器语言设置无效时,检查 Nginx/Apache 是否强制返回
Content-Language: en,需清除响应头; - CLI 中文仅限 locale 支持的字段:Kubernetes 原生日志(如
kubectl describe输出)仍为英文,OpenClaw 不做翻译代理; - 警惕非官方翻译包安全风险:社区提供的
zh-CN.json未签名,部署前需校验 SHA256 并审计内容,避免恶意 JS 注入。
FAQ
OpenClaw(龙虾)在Kubernetes怎么切换中文经验分享靠谱吗/正规吗/是否合规?
OpenClaw 是 MIT 协议开源项目,代码公开可审;但‘中文切换’无官方支持,所有实践均来自社区贡献,不构成产品功能承诺。合规性取决于你自身部署环境(如是否满足所在国数据本地化要求),与语言显示无关。
OpenClaw(龙虾)在Kubernetes怎么切换中文经验分享适合哪些卖家/平台/地区/类目?
适用于:已自建 Kubernetes 集群、具备基础 Linux 和前端运维能力的跨境卖家技术团队;典型场景包括独立站多区域部署、自研 ERP 容器化、跨境支付网关集群管理等。不推荐纯运营型卖家或无 IT 支持的小团队尝试。
OpenClaw(龙虾)在Kubernetes怎么切换中文经验分享常见失败原因是什么?如何排查?
常见失败原因:① 浏览器语言设置未生效(检查 DevTools Network 标签页响应头 Content-Language);② 中文 JSON 文件路径错误或 key 不匹配(对比 en-US.json 结构);③ CLI 执行时未 export LANG,仅设置 shell 变量无效(需 export LANG=zh_CN.UTF-8)。排查优先级:先验证 locale 系统级生效(locale -a | grep zh_CN),再查 OpenClaw 前端 network 请求是否加载了 zh-CN.json。
结尾
OpenClaw 中文支持属社区自发适配,非开箱即用功能,需技术投入与持续维护。
关联词条
活动
服务
百科
问答
文章
社群
跨境企业

